## Support

ScaleWright is the recipe-scaling calculator used by the Brindlefork kitchen apps. Bugs: open an issue with the recipe JSON and expected output. Rounding questions: see `docs/rounding.md` before filing — most reports are the half-teaspoon rule working as intended. Unit-conversion tables live in `data/units.yml`; PRs welcome but require a maintainer sign-off. For review questions or anything not covered above, contact the maintainers at the address below.

alerts address for kafof-bagag: kasael@olvarqdyn.corp

## v2.14.0 — Stockmender reconciliation defaults

The nightly inventory reconciliation job in Stockmender now defaults to a 4-hour lookback window instead of 24 hours, reducing scan volume against the Tallyvane warehouse tables by roughly 80%. Batch size drops from 5000 to 1000 rows to keep lock contention low during the Brinport facility's overnight restock. Mismatch tolerance is unchanged. Jobs configured explicitly are unaffected; only unset keys pick up the new defaults. The full set of effective defaults after this release is as follows.

service settings:
oliath:
  log_level: debug
  metrics_host: metrics.oliath.zemvarsys.internal
  pool_size: 8

Context: Ardenfell line margins slipped three points over two quarters. Drivers: input steel costs, aggressive discounting at the Westmoor branch, and a stale price book. Proposal: uplift list prices four percent, tighten discount authority to regional level, sunset the two lowest-margin SKUs. Risk: volume loss at Halverton accounts, estimated under two percent. Decision requested at Thursday's review. Modelling assumptions are in the appendix pack. The commercial reasoning leadership wants kept close is noted directly below.

board note of tajop-yajof: The finance team signed off on a budget of $77.6 million for Project Pramir.

During deployment, the migration job creates the upcoming month's partition ahead of time and verifies that constraint exclusion is active, so queries never scan cold partitions. Retention jobs detach partitions older than eighteen months and archive them before dropping. Partition creation runs under a restricted role with no write access to live data, which we ask reviewers to confirm. The exact configuration values used by the partition manager in production are shown below.

config for yahof-tajop:
zorath:
  pin: 7493
  metrics_host: metrics.zorath.tolvaqsys.internal
  tenant: praiel
  seal: seal_fd9cd4f1